Conclusions
- 1.
The concept of degradation indices is introduced into the Huckel π-electron approximation treatment of conjugated systems, and the values of these indices used for comparative studies of various unsaturated molecule degradation schemes.
- 2.
Theoretical thermodynamic stability sequences obtained for certain hydrocarbons and heteroatomic molecules prove to be identical with the corresponding experimentally developed sequences. Mechanisms are proposed for polyacene and polyphenylene decompositions.
